Whole Lobster takes 8-14 minutes in Boil at boiling. Verify internal temperature reaches 145°F with a meat thermometer.
The recommended temperature for Whole Lobster in Boil is boiling. 7-8 min for 1 lb, add 1 min per 1/4 lb
It is generally not necessary to flip Whole Lobster during this cooking method. Check your specific recipe for guidance.
Yes, you can cook frozen Whole Lobster in Boil. Add approximately 50% more time (12-21 minutes). Always verify internal temperature before serving.
